Par Value
The nominal or face value assigned to a share of stock or a bond by the corporation issuing it, important in legal and accounting contexts but not necessarily related to market value.
Stock Split
A corporate action in which a company divides its existing shares into multiple shares to boost the liquidity of the shares, making them more affordable to small investors.
Shares
Shares represent units of ownership interest in a corporation or financial asset, providing shareholders with a proportion of the company's profits and a claim on assets.
Earnings Per Share
A financial metric calculated as a company's net income divided by the number of outstanding shares, indicating the profitability per share.
